The cheapest way to get from Berkeley to Los Altos is to drive which costs $7 - $12 and takes 55 min.
The fastest way to get from Berkeley to Los Altos is to drive which takes 55 min and costs $7 - $12.
No, there is no direct bus from Berkeley to Los Altos. However, there are services departing from Berkeley and arriving at San Antonio & Almond via San Jose Diridon, Santa Clara & 2nd and Showers & El Camino.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 52m.
The distance between Berkeley and Los Altos is 60 miles. The road distance is 43.2 miles.
The best way to get from Berkeley to Los Altos without a car is to BART and Caltrain and line 40 bus which takes 2h 58m and costs $19 - $27.
It takes approximately 2h 58m to get from Berkeley to Los Altos, including transfers.
